The Little Shop of Horrors directed by Roger Corman
(USA 1960, 70 min - original version with Italian subtitles)
An eccentric cult movie about a carnivorous plant that thirsts for human blood, this is an emblematic example of Corman's production model:  an extremely tight budget, filming lasting two days, and a set borrowed directly from his previous movie.  But he makes up for this poverty of means with his unique director's skill in mixing humour and horror, the everyday and the bizarre.  The masochistic dentist's patient, incidentally, is a very young Jack Nicholson.
